Is baking soda and Khane Wala soda are same?
In the Hindi language, Baking Soda is called ‘Meetha soda’ or ‘khane ka soda’. Thus, Baking Soda, Cooking Soda, Meetha Soda, Khane ka soda…. they all mean the same thing…. different names of the same thing.
Is pure baking soda the same as soda ash?
Summary: Soda Ash Vs Baking Soda Soda ash and baking soda can both be used to raise a pool’s pH and total alkalinity levels, but they work in opposite ways. Soda ash will raise pH and minimally raise alkalinity, while baking soda will raise alkalinity and minimally raise pH.
What explodes with baking soda besides vinegar?
Mixing baking soda with various acids will activate the baking soda and produce carbon dioxide. You can activate baking soda in baked goods by mixing it with vinegar, lemon or orange juice, buttermilk, sour cream, yogurt, cocoa, chocolate, honey, maple syrup, molasses, fruit, brown sugar, or even water.

Is Eno baking soda?
Eno and Baking soda are not the same! Eno is a much broader term than baking soda. Though it is clear to you by now but still. Eno is a compound made up of three chemicals, namely, Baking soda, citric acid, and salt.

Why Eno is used in cake?
Eno is composed of 50% sodium bicarbonate, 15% sodium bitartrate and 35% free tartaric acid. It’s basic purpose is to get relief from acidity. Another way to use is in cooking as it causes the flours to rise and can be handy. Though eno is marketed as Ayurvedic fruit salt and healthy, it is not made of fruit.
Is baking powder and cooking soda same?
While both products appear similar, they’re certainly not the same. Baking soda is sodium bicarbonate, which requires an acid and a liquid to become activated and help baked goods rise. Conversely, baking powder includes sodium bicarbonate, as well as an acid. It only needs a liquid to become activated.
What baking soda is for cooking?
Q: What is the purpose of baking soda in recipes? A: Baking soda acts as a chemical leavener. It reacts with an acid to produce carbon dioxide — or loads of bubbles — a process that allows cakes, cookies, and other baked goods to rise.
Are all brands of baking soda the same?
At their core, all brands of baking soda are the same, and all are made only of sodium bicarbonate. The only difference that you might find between brands is where they get the baking soda from, whether it is mined naturally from the ground, or if the baking soda is manufactured in a factory.

Is baking soda toxic?
In too large a dose, baking soda is also poisonous. This is due to the powder’s high sodium content. When someone takes too much sodium bicarbonate, the body tries to correct the balance of salt by drawing water into the digestive system. This causes diarrhea and vomiting.
What does drinking baking soda do to your stomach?
Baking soda is an alkaline substance that can neutralize excess stomach acid. In small amounts, it provides temporary relief from indigestion and works in a similar way to over-the-counter (OTC) indigestion remedies.
